The following BUG_ON error was reported on QEMU/i386:

  kernel BUG at arch/x86/mm/physaddr.c:79!
  Call Trace:
  phys_mem_access_prot_allowed
  mmap_mem
  ? mmap_region
  mmap_region
  do_mmap
  vm_mmap_pgoff
  SyS_mmap_pgoff
  do_int80_syscall_32
  entry_INT80_32

after commit edfe63ec97ed ("x86/mtrr: Fix Xorg crashes in Qemu
sessions").

PAT is now set to disabled state when MTRRs are disabled.  This
led the __pa(high_memory) check in phys_mem_access_prot_allowed()
to resurrect on x86/32.

When the system does not have much memory, 'high_memory' points to
the maximum memory address + 1, which is empty.  When
CONFIG_DEBUG_VIRTUAL is also set, __pa() calls __phys_addr(), which
in turn calls slow_virt_to_phys() for high_memory.  Because
high_memory does not point to a valid memory address, this address
is not mapped.  Hence, BUG_ON.

Use __pa_nodebug() as the code does not expect a valid virtual
mapping for high_memory.

diff --git a/arch/x86/mm/pat.c b/arch/x86/mm/pat.c
index c4c3ddc..26b7202 100644
--- a/arch/x86/mm/pat.c
+++ b/arch/x86/mm/pat.c
@@ -792,7 +792,7 @@ int phys_mem_access_prot_allowed(struct file *file, 
unsigned long pfn,
              boot_cpu_has(X86_FEATURE_K6_MTRR) ||
              boot_cpu_has(X86_FEATURE_CYRIX_ARR) ||
              boot_cpu_has(X86_FEATURE_CENTAUR_MCR)) &&
-           (pfn << PAGE_SHIFT) >= __pa(high_memory)) {
+           (pfn << PAGE_SHIFT) >= __pa_nodebug(high_memory)) {
                pcm = _PAGE_CACHE_MODE_UC;
        }
 #endif
